1. The Science of the "Icy" Hack

So, what exactly is fluorescence? Simply put, when approximately 25% to 35% of natural diamonds are exposed to ultraviolet (UV) light, they emit a soft glow. In more than 95% of these fluorescent diamonds, the color of that glow is blue.
This blue glow is where the magic happens. In the world of color physics, blue is the direct complementary (canceling) color to yellow. Many buyers want to maximize their budget by purchasing a diamond with a slightly lower, warmer color grade (such as an I, J, or K color). When a diamond in this color range has "Strong Blue" fluorescence, the natural UV rays in sunlight activate the blue glow, which actively neutralizes the yellow tint. The result? The diamond appears significantly whiter, crisper, and more "icy" to the naked eye than its certificate suggests ``. You get the visual performance of a premium colorless stone, at a steeply discounted price.

2. The "Milky" Myth vs. Statistical Reality

If Strong Blue fluorescence makes a diamond look whiter and costs less, why does it have a mixed reputation? The answer lies in the fear of the "milky" diamond.
There is a common industry myth that fluorescent diamonds look cloudy, oily, or milky. However, radical transparency requires looking at the actual data. According to extensive studies conducted by the GIA, the strength of fluorescence has absolutely no noticeable effect on the appearance of the overwhelming majority of diamonds. In fact, the GIA found that fewer than 0.2% of fluorescent diamonds exhibit any hazy or oily effect. The vast majority of fluorescent stones are perfectly transparent, and in many cases, observers actually prefer their appearance.

3. The Danger of Buying Blind

While the statistics are heavily in your favor, that 0.2% risk is exactly why you should never buy a Strong Blue fluorescent diamond blindly off an internet list.
This is particularly true if you are buying a diamond in the highest color grades (D, E, or F). In completely colorless diamonds, extremely strong fluorescence can occasionally cause that rare hazy appearance that dulls the stone's natural sparkle.
